Airlines' fare hike appears to falter

Soumis
 
DALLAS (AP) — The latest effort by airlines to broadly raise fares — hikes of $4 to $10 per round trip within the U.S. — faltered Monday as some airlines balked at the increase. United and Continental . . . (flightaware.com) Plus d'info...
